Second opinion at Cleveland Clinic
How it works
Fully online. Two tiers: written report only, or written report plus a virtual visit with the reviewing physician.
Cost
$1,690 for Concierge VSO (written report only). $1,990 for Concierge Plus (written report + virtual visit). International rate: $4,500 all-inclusive. Not usually covered by insurance but HSA/FSA eligible. Some employer health plans include it.
Turnaround time
Varies by case complexity. Typically 1–2 weeks after records are complete.
What's covered
Multidisciplinary — covers most cancer types and specialties through Cleveland Clinic's Taussig Cancer Institute and affiliated departments.
When this is a good fit
Good option for patients who want broad specialty coverage (medical, surgical, radiation) and optional live discussion with the reviewing physician.
When to consider other options
Cases where you need hands-on examination. Cases where cost is a hard constraint and other center options are available via insurance.
